Aunt Lulabell's Potato Soup

ingredients
- 1 celery rib, thinly sliced
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1 green onion, thinly sliced
- 29.58 ml butter or 29.58 ml margarine
- 2 envelope chicken gravy mix
- 1.23 ml celery salt
- 1.23 ml ground cumin
- 1.23 ml tony chachere's cajun seasoning or 1.23 ml creole seasoning
- 1.23 ml pepper
- 946.36 ml milk
- 5 medium potatoes, peeled,cubed,and cooked
- 236.59 ml Velveeta cheese, shredded
directions
- In a large saucepan, saute celery and onions in butter until tender.
- Stir in gravy mix and seasonings; gradually add milk.
-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es.
- Reduce heat; stir in potatoes and cheese.
- Cook and stir until potatoes are heated through and the cheese is melted.

This is tasty, easy comfort food. I omitted the celery simply because I forgot to buy some. I don't think the recipe suffered for that at all. When my BF asked me to warm up a bowl for him later, I added some chopped up bacon, which was a great addition. I think some broccoli would work really well in this soup also. YUM! Thanks NurseDi!
